A Career Advancement Programme in Climate Change Regulation equips professionals with the knowledge and skills to navigate the increasingly complex landscape of environmental policy and legislation. The program focuses on practical application, ensuring participants are ready to contribute immediately to their organizations’ sustainability initiatives.
Learning outcomes include a comprehensive understanding of international climate agreements (like the Paris Agreement), national and regional environmental laws, carbon pricing mechanisms, and corporate sustainability reporting. Participants will develop expertise in policy analysis, stakeholder engagement, and effective communication regarding climate change mitigation and adaptation strategies. Successful completion often leads to enhanced career prospects in sustainability consulting, environmental law, and corporate social responsibility.
The duration of such a program varies, typically ranging from several weeks for intensive short courses to a year or more for comprehensive certificate or diploma programs. The program structure often includes a blend of online and in-person learning modules, complemented by case studies, workshops, and networking opportunities.
Industry relevance is paramount. The programme directly addresses the growing demand for specialists skilled in navigating the legal and regulatory aspects of climate change. Graduates are well-positioned for roles within government agencies, international organizations, private sector companies committed to ESG (Environmental, Social, and Governance) targets, and non-profit environmental groups. The skills gained are highly transferable and sought-after across diverse sectors aiming for decarbonization and environmental stewardship.
Specific modules might cover topics like climate finance, renewable energy regulations, sustainable development goals, and environmental impact assessments. The program fosters a strong understanding of environmental economics and the integration of climate considerations into business operations, making graduates valuable assets to any organization striving for climate resilience and sustainability.
